Learn Tagalog here ➡️ https://ling-app.onelink.me/Ue3y/q4211fssWhy does Tagalog have so many Spanish words? Why do Filipinos count money in Spanish but count siblings in Tagalog? And how did 50 years of American rule turn English into a classroom language across the Philippines?In this episode of Tagalog Tea Time, Kloe traces the two waves of colonization that shaped modern Tagalog — 333 years of Spanish rule (1565–1898) and 48 years of American occupation (1898–1946) — and shows you the fingerprints they left on the language Filipinos still speak today.
